2. Symptoms of cervical erosion

1. Bleeding during sexual intercourse

Cervical erosion can easily lead to bleeding. It usually manifests as contact bleeding during sexual intercourse, and a small amount of blood will flow out of the vagina after each sexual intercourse, but there will be no obvious pain.

2. Increased leucorrhea

People with cervical erosion will also have obvious abnormalities in their leucorrhea. The leucorrhea of ​​such patients will become more and more. The color of the leucorrhea of ​​the patients will be yellow and the texture will be relatively sticky. This situation indicates that cervical erosion has gradually developed into cervicitis, and in the later stage it may become chronic cervicitis.

3. There is a bad smell in the private parts

Cervical erosion can also cause odor in the patient's private parts. It will not be very obvious at first, but the odor will become more severe later. Even if you wash it every day, there is no way to completely remove the odor in the private parts. It must be relieved through treatment.

3. Treatment of cervical erosion

1. Medication

Cervical erosion generally does not require treatment. Only cervical erosion accompanied by inflammation requires the use of suppositories for treatment.

2. Other treatments

Other treatments are mainly laser or freezing treatments. These treatments are also used to relieve inflammation. As long as cervical erosion does not cause inflammation, there is no need to use these methods.
